#dccbfc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dccbfc is composed of 86.3% red, 79.6% green and 98.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 19.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 260.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 89.2%. #dccbfc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b997f9.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#dccbfc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f5f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#dccbfc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e3e2e5 is the less saturated color, while #dbc9fe is the most saturated one.
